Business laws and regulations can vary significantly between countries, provinces, and states and you may find that these differences affect every aspect of your business, including human resources policies, employee rights and benefits, and even the ingredients you can use to formulate your products. Businesses interested in expanding beyond the borders of their home country face many challenges. Additionally, you will want to understand the laws and processes that help you protect your brand, as well as its copyrights and trademarks in a given country. Foreign master franchise owners generally are charged a large fee to acquire a territory sometimes a whole country where they operate similarly to a franchisor.
